What Surface Preparation Methods Do You Use?

Proper surface preparation is the single most crucial factor in ensuring a long-lasting, durable bond between the concrete substrate and the floor coating. High-quality epoxy floor installers will never rely on simple pressure washing or basic acid etching for heavy-duty applications. Instead, top-tier professionals utilize industrial diamond grinding or shot blasting to open the concrete pores and create an ideal mechanical profile for maximum adhesion.

  • Diamond Grinding: Utilizes rotating abrasive heads to smooth uneven concrete, remove old coatings, and open surface pores cleanly.

  • Shot Blasting: Blasts steel shot against the surface to strip contamination and produce a coarse, highly bondable profile.

  • Acid Etching Hazards: Chemical etching often introduces excess moisture and leaves chemical residues that actively weaken the final bond.

Skipping proper mechanical preparation almost always leads to premature delamination, bubbling, and surface peeling under everyday stress.

How Do You Test Concrete Moisture Levels Before Application?

Concrete is a porous material that naturally retains moisture, which can migrate upward and destroy a floor coating if left unaddressed. Qualified epoxy floor installers always perform standardized, quantitative moisture testing prior to applying any primers or base coats. Measuring moisture vapor emission rates (MVER) and relative humidity within the slab is essential for determining whether a specialized moisture-mitigating primer is required. If an installer claims moisture testing is unnecessary or relies purely on a quick visual inspection, it is a major warning sign. High moisture vapor pressure beneath an impermeable resin barrier creates osmotic blistering, causing the coating to separate from the concrete. Ensuring your contractor uses calibrated meters or calcium chloride tests guarantees your new floor remains structurally sound for years to come.

What Specific Products and Materials Will You Install?

Not all floor coatings are created equal, and understanding the precise chemical makeup of the proposed system is essential for evaluating long-term performance. You should ask your contractor to specify whether they are using 100% solids epoxy, water-based alternatives, polyaspartic topcoats, or hybrid polyurethane systems. Industrial-grade formulations offer vastly superior impact resistance, chemical protection, and UV stability compared to standard DIY retail kits.

  • 100% Solids Epoxy: Delivers a thick, extremely durable base layer that fills minor cracks and provides exceptional structural strength.

  • Polyaspartic Topcoats: Provides rapid cure times, superior scratch resistance, and robust UV stability to prevent yellowing in sunlight.

  • Water-Based DIY Kits: Inexpensive consumer kits feature high solvent evaporation, leaving behind a thin, fragile layer prone to hot-tire pickup.

Reputable installers will transparently provide technical data sheets (TDS) and safety data sheets (SDS) for every product line they intend to apply.

What Does Your Warranty Cover and What Are the Exclusions?

A comprehensive warranty reflects a contractor’s confidence in their craftsmanship, surface preparation, and material selection. When reviewing a proposed agreement, ask the installer to clearly define what specific issues are covered, such as delamination, peeling, or material defects. Proper safety, chemical handling, and surface handling protocols are mandatory for professional installations, and your contractor’s warranty should reflect adherence to strict industry installation guidelines. Be sure to ask whether the warranty covers both labor and materials, or if it only provides replacement product in the event of a failure. Pay close attention to fine-print exclusions regarding pre-existing structural concrete cracks, standing water damage, or extreme hydrostatic pressure. A transparent, written warranty protects your financial investment and ensures the installation crew takes full accountability for the quality of their work.

Can You Provide Recent Local References and Project Portfolios?

An experienced flooring professional should readily offer a portfolio of recently completed projects alongside verified client references from your local area. Requesting references allows you to verify the contractor’s punctuality, cleanliness, communication, and overall professionalism during the job. When speaking with past clients, inquire about how well the installer maintained the project timeline and whether the final cost aligned with the original estimate. Examining past work—particularly projects that are several years old—gives you a clear line of sight into how well the contractor’s installations withstand real-world wear and tear. A reliable contractor takes immense pride in their track record and will gladly connect you with satisfied residential or commercial customers to confirm their service quality.
